Excelsior (Alkaline) Broth

This is a Natural Healing classic – a soothing, satisfying, mineral-rich, broth to neutralize acidity and foster an alkaline environment – key to promoting health and healing. Sip the broth if you experience the burning sensation from an acid reflux reaction or an ulcer. Keep it on hand to maintain energy and alkalinity during a “healing crisis,” a fast or a common cold. Taken upon arising, this drink helps the body to do its “housecleaning” by giving up the harmful toxins that have collected during the night. Or just sip anytime for a satisfying drink.

Place in a large soup pot:

  • Potatoes (with skins, if organic), cut in large chunks
  • Onions, in large chunks
  • Optional additional vegetables: sweet potato, celery, kale, rutabaga, turnip, carrot, fennel, garlic, etc.
  • Really, any veggie is fine and will add to the pleasant taste.
  1. Add just enough water (saltless, no seasoning) to cover the veggies. Bring to a boil, then simmer until soft (approx. 25-30 minutes). Cook a little longer for stronger flavor.
  2. Pour off the liquid and save in a glass jar. If you like, reserve the cooked veggies to eat later.

A batch of broth will last at least 3 or 4 days in the refrigerator to be re-heated or taken at room temperature.
